Scare Me starring Aya Cash, Josh Ruben, Chris Redd, Rebecca Drysdale has a NR rating, a runtime of about 1 hr 44 min. The release date of the movie is October 1st, 2020. The movie received a user score of 58/100 on TMDb, which is informed by reviews from 128 verified users.
Need a fast recap before watching? Here's the plot: "During a power outage, two strangers tell scary stories. The more Fred and Fanny commit to their tales, the more the stories come to life in the dark of a Catskills cabin. The horrors of reality manifest when Fred confronts his ultimate fear: Fanny is the better storyteller."
